DC injection braking

After the stop command is input and the minimum baseblock time (L2-03) has elapsed, DC

injection braking is applied and the motor stopped.

The DC injection braking time depends upon the output frequency when the stop command is

input and the “DC injection braking time at stop” setting in b2-04, as shown in Figure 6.6.

Lengthen the minimum baseblock time (L2-03) when an overcurrent (OC) occurs during stopping. When the

power to an induction motor is turned OFF, the counter-electromotive force generated by the residual magnetic

field in the motor can cause an overcurrent to be detected when DC injection braking is applied.

6.1.8 Multi-function Input Settings: H1-01 through H1-06

D

Set the functions for terminals 11 to 16. Set the functions of the multi-function inputs according to the

application.
